The Problem
You can't track AI Overview citations the same way you monitor search rankings. The sources change unpredictably, and there's no simple rank tracker for citation patterns. Most brands only notice when citations disappear completely, missing opportunities to understand what content works.
The Solution
Build a systematic monitoring approach that tracks which pages get cited, when patterns change, and what triggers shifts. The key is creating repeatable queries, documenting citation sources, and spotting the signals that predict changes before they hurt your visibility.
Create a citation tracking query list
List 20-30 queries where AI Overviews appear and your industry gets cited. Focus on commercial intent queries like 'best [category]' and informational ones like 'what is [topic]'. Include your brand name queries and competitor comparisons. These become your citation monitoring targets.
Document current citation patterns
Run each query and screenshot the AI Overview. Note which sources get cited, in what order, and for what specific claims. Create a simple spreadsheet: Query, Date, Cited URLs, Your Brand Mentioned (Y/N), Position if cited. This baseline shows your current citation footprint.
Set up weekly citation audits
Run the same queries every week. Note when new sources appear, when yours disappear, or when citation order changes. Look for patterns: Does Google favor newer content? Specific domains? Particular content formats? Track the 'last updated' dates on cited pages.
Monitor competitor citation gains
When you lose a citation, note what replaced you. Is it newer content? Better structured data? More specific information? Study the pages that beat yours. Often, they're answering the query more directly or with more recent data than your content.
Track citation triggers
Note what events precede citation changes. Did you publish new content? Update existing pages? Did competitors launch campaigns? Google algorithm updates also shift citation preferences. Keep a log of potential triggers to understand cause and effect.
Measure citation quality, not just quantity
Track which citations drive actual traffic and conversions. Some AI Overview mentions generate clicks, others don't. Monitor your analytics for AI Overview referral traffic. Quality citations answer the user's query while positioning your brand as the authority.
Set up automated alerts
Use monitoring tools that can screenshot AI Overviews or track featured snippet changes as a proxy. Set up Google Alerts for unusual spikes in branded traffic, which often indicate new AI Overview citations. Monitor your top landing pages for sudden traffic drops that might signal lost citations.
Frequently Asked Questions
How often do AI Overview citations change?
Citations can shift daily, especially for news-related or frequently updated topics. Commercial queries tend to be more stable, changing weekly or monthly. Monitor your most important queries at least weekly to catch significant changes.
Can I see all AI Overview citations for my domain?
There's no direct report showing all your AI Overview citations. You need to monitor query-by-query and track when your pages appear. Search Console doesn't specifically break out AI Overview traffic yet.
Why did my citation disappear overnight?
Usually because a competitor published more recent, better-structured content on the same topic. AI Overviews favor fresh content with clear factual statements and good structured data. Check what replaced your citation for optimization clues.
Do AI Overview citations count as backlinks?
No, AI Overview citations don't pass traditional link equity. However, they can drive significant referral traffic and brand visibility. Focus on citation value for awareness and traffic, not SEO ranking benefits.
Should I optimize specifically for AI Overview citations?
Yes, but as part of a broader featured snippet strategy. Content that gets cited in AI Overviews usually also performs well in featured snippets. Optimize for clear, factual answers with good structured data.
